On Tuesday, May 25, Dozens of people gathered at College Green in Bristol, UK observed an eight-minute silence in honor of George Floyd who killed by an American police officer in Minneapolis on May 25, 2020.

Since George Floyd's death, anti-racism protests have taken place across the world.
